Comprehending Drain Pump Functionality

A drain pump is a vital element of many home devices, responsible for transporting water from areas where it's not desired. It works by using an impeller to force water through a conduit and out of the system. Understanding how a drain pump operates can assist you in identifying problems and maintaining your appliances in good condition.

  • Several factors can influence the performance of a drain pump, including blockages, wear and tear, and issues in the mechanism.
  • Consistently checking your drain pump for signs of trouble can help prevent more severe issues down the road.

Grasping Drain Pump Capacity Explained

A drain pump's power is a crucial factor to evaluate when choosing the right pump for your needs. It refers to the amount of water the pump can move in a specific time frame, typically measured in gallons per minute (GPM) or liters per hour (LPH).

A higher capacity means the pump can process larger volumes of water more efficiently. Consider your appliance's water usage and any potential drainage needs when selecting a pump with an appropriate capacity. A less powerful capacity pump may be sufficient for light-duty tasks, while larger capacities are essential for heavy-duty applications like washing machines or sump pumps.

Drain Pump Output and Rate of Flow

Selecting the appropriate drain pump involves considering both its horsepower and flow rate. Horsepower indicates the pump's strength and ability to move water, while the flow rate specifies the volume of water it can move per unit of time. For applications requiring a high volume of water movement, like draining pools or large sumps, a high-powered pump with a large flow rate is essential. Conversely, smaller drain pumps for sinks or laundry areas may only require a moderate horsepower and flow rate. It's crucial to match the pump's capabilities to your specific needs to ensure efficient and effective drainage.

Drain Pump Noise Reduction Tips

Keeping your drain pump running smoothly and quietly is important for a comfortable home environment. If you're experiencing excessive noise from your here wastewater unit, there are several things you can implement to reduce the disturbance. First, ensure the pump is properly seated. A loose or wobbly pump can create vibrations that lead to noise. Next, check the pipes for any leaks or blockages. These issues can cause increased pressure and lead louder operatng hums.

Another common factor of noise is a damaged impeller. Inspect the impeller for any damage. Replacing a deteriorated impeller can significantly reduce volume. You may also want to consider adding sound isolating materials around the pump area. This can help to muffle the noise and make a quieter environment.
